Cons

HR practices are very unprofessional. They are practically white elephants and come up with silly recreational 'employee engagement' events without first addressing hygiene issues. they discuss and gossip about salaries and contract terms loudly in public. they do not filter interviewees nor write job descriptions. The hiring manager does all that and ends up hiring their own friends to save time and energy. When you come for an interview, they do not meet you- either at the door or even during the interview. If you're hired, they do not meet you at the door, show you around or prepare any induction programs. You're left to figure things out on your own. If you're lucky, your hiring manager might show you around. Leadership is extremely incompetent. Some director expats earn an obscene amount of money but have zero understanding of the market or industry. They suck up to the board / CEO and claim all the credit for the work their subordinates do. But if you ask them real questions, they cannot provide any insight. You'd be working with these incompetent but extremely arrogant fools who are not concerned about anything but their own glory. Some directors are also bullies and will expect you to be at their beck and call even if you do not work directly under them. They are crass, rude, and will throw you or your entire department under the bus during meetings with the CEO. The company does not care for its customers or staff. Everything is about profit. When teams suggest ideas for a better customer experience, the reply is "since your idea doesn't generate revenue, we don't need to pay your salary either."

Pros

Post merger, both PG and IPP combined command 90% of market share in terms of online property seekers in Malaysia.

Cons

Culture and values are very different between two organization. . PG Group too performance driven despite championing as a people-first organization. Most employees resigned in the past 6 months are due to culture and value differences, as well as due to weak people-managers within the org ( good functional skills but weak in leaderships capability)
